Kellie Harper: A Journey Through Tennessee Lady Vols Basketball
Kellie Harper, formerly known as Kellie Jolly, became the head coach of Tennessee's women?s basketball team on April 10, 2019. A standout player for the Lady Vols from 1995 to 1999, she achieved remarkable success by winning three national championships during her collegiate career (1996-1998). Prior to her current role, Harper held head coaching positions at various institutions, including Western Carolina from 2004 to 2009, North Carolina State from 2009 to 2013, and Missouri State from 2013 to 2019.
